Conversational Hydraulic Modelling: An Open-source Model Context Protocol Server for EPANET

Author(s): Dennis Zanutto; Christos Michalopoulos; Dragan Savic

Abstract: Digital twins of water distribution systems provide control room operators with automated control capabilities and enable faster, more detailed system diagnostics. These tools typically rely on the EPANET simulation engine for accurate hydraulic simulations. However, the technical expertise required to run or integrate the EPANET library and similar alternatives can be substantial, which limits their adoption and hinders operators from making evidence-based decisions. This work introduces the EPANET Model Context Protocol server, an open-source solution that integrates EPANET with Large Language Models chatbots and any other tool compatible with the MCP protocol. This software enables practitioners and researchers to run complete hydraulic simulations, retrieving system information and results through a conversational interface and is compatible with all major chatbot platforms. By combining the analytical power of EPANET with the interpretive capabilities and general-purpose knowledge of large language models, the EPANET MCP server provides operators and researchers with a valuable tool for managing water systems, as well as innovative training opportunities for operators.
